Everyone loves a good birthday or anniversary celebration. Sometimes it’s the only time you can get the whole family together at one time. At times like this, extended family members will come together from far away to join the festivities. It’s lovely to be able to catch up with how everyone’s going, to celebrate victories and to commiserate with losses.
Well, today is just such a day. It’s a day when the whole St Peters family can come together to rejoice in the things that bind us. In today’s service we will be focusing on just those things. We will be celebrating our love for God who made us, rescued us & called us to be part of this special family; we will be thanking God for the love and support we have received from one another; and we will be praying for those who are taking the love of Christ into our world, both locally and overseas.
It’s exciting to have members of all four congregations together in one place. Even though we are very different, having different service styles, musical selections & even “dress-codes”, we all have the same Lord and Saviour; we have the same standing before God & the same desire to see His kingdom grow and His name honoured.
Let me say thank you to all those who have made St Peters what it is today. For those who have travelled to join us today, we want to welcome you back & say thanks for joining us. For those who lead, pray, teach, read, visit, play instruments, sing, prepare meals, arrange flowers, clean, give, listen, share & much more – thank you.
Let’s join together to thank God for all he’s done among us over the past 59 years & pray that He would continue to be with us and to bless our ministry over the next 59, and beyond.
